This electronic control board is the appliance's main control, coordinating cycle selection, timing, and power to key components. Replacing a failed board restores proper operation when the console is dead, unresponsive, or cycles behave erratically. What it does:

  • Interprets user inputs and governs cycle logic and timing
  • Energizes relays to power motors, valves, and other loads
  • Monitors sensors/switches and stores error codes for diagnostics
  • Failure symptoms can include a dead or intermittent console, won't start, won't advance/stops mid-cycle, or erratic behavior

Install notes:
  • Disconnect power before servicing; electrical shock risk
  • Use ESD precautions; handle the PCB by the edges only
  • Photograph/label connectors and transfer wiring/mounting from the original board
  • On some models, complete any required configuration per the service/tech sheet after installation

James for Model Number kenmore 417.44052401

The machine completes the wash cycle properly, except the final spin. It pumps out the tub but will not spin. I checked for error codes and it had code 43, board communication problem. The listed solution is to replace control board, but I also ran the diagnostic routine and in that mode everything functioned correctly including the high speed spin test do you have any idea what is meant by communication problem. Could that just be a bad connection. Do you know why the high speed spin won't fuction durring the wash cycle but will in the diagnostic mode?

Answer

Hello James, Yes, the communication issue could be from a bad connection in which you would want to check all connectors. I am showing that the E43 error code is an indication that there is a Main control board problem and you would want to replace the main control if the problem persists. Sometimes the unit will operate properly during the diagnostics because you don't have a load on it. When you put the load on it then it has trouble communicating.
